Deep hydration: 5 recipes for dry and damaged hair

Hair suffers from exposure to the sun, dyes, chemical straighteners, dryers, straighteners… To maintain health and beauty, you need to take extra care. One of them is the deep hydration. It can be done in the hairdressing salon or at home, when the weekly hair mask receives other active ingredients to make it more powerful. The aim is to provide shine, softness and reduce breakage and frizz. All types of yarn benefit from the proposal. It is important to talk to your dermatologist before adding any product to your routine. And, if you notice any discomfort or changes, discontinue use.

How to do deep hydration?

The process can be carried out by a hairdresser using professional products. But, if you want to save money, you can also mix moisturizing cream with other items, including aloe vera, honey, coconut oil, D-panthenol, saline solution, vitamin ampoules… Check out the step by step:

Wash your hair with shampoo to clean and open the hair cuticles. Rinse and remove excess water with the help of a towel, using gentle movements, without rubbing. Apply the product m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un and put on a thermal cap. Let the products act for the indicated time. Rinse with cold or lukewarm water, never hot. Apply conditioner and rinse again. Finish your hair in your preferred way.

1 – Deep hydration with aloe vera

You will need:

1 aloe leaf 1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il 1 tablespoon organic coconut oil 2 tablespoons hair mask thermal cap

Way of doing

Cut the sides of the aloe leaf. Remove the rest of the leaf with the help of a knife and extract the gel. Place the gel in the blender and blend. Mix all ingredients well in a container. Wash your hair with shampoo, remove excess water and apply the m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un, put on a thermal cap and let it act for 30 minutes to 1 hour. Rinse, apply conditioner, rinse again and finish in your preferred way.

2 – Deep hydration with coconut oil and honey

You will need:

3 tablespoons of honey 2 tablespoons of hair mask 1 tablespoon of organic coconut oil thermal cap

Way of doing

In a container, mix all the ingredients well. Wash your hair with shampoo, remove excess water and apply the m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un, put on a thermal cap and let it act for 30 minutes. Rinse, apply conditioner and rinse again.

3 – Deep hydration with cornstarch and honey

You will need:

1 tablespoon of cornstarch 1/2 glass of water 2 tablespoons of honey 2 tablespoons of hair mask

Way of doing

Bring the cornstarch and water to the boil and stir until a paste forms. In a container, mix all the ingredients. Wash your hair with shampoo, remove excess water and apply the m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un and wait 20 to 30 minutes. Rinse well, apply conditioner and rinse again.

4 – Deep hydration with D-panthenol

You will need:

1 cap of D-panthenol 1 tablespoon of saline solution 2 tablespoons of hair mask thermal cap

Way of doing

In a container, mix all the ingredients. Wash your hair with shampoo, remove excess water and apply the m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un, put on the thermal cap and wait 30 minutes. Rinse well, condition and rinse again.

5 – Deep hydration with saline solution

You will need:

3 tablespoons of organic coconut oil 3 tablespoons of hair mask 1 ampoule of vitamin 2 tablespoons of saline solution thermal cap

Way of doing

In a container, mix all the ingredients. Wash your hair with shampoo, remove excess water and apply the mixture to the strands, covering them (slide your hands repeatedly along the entire length until you reach the end of the ends). Make a bun, put on the thermal cap and wait 40 minutes. Rinse well, condition and rinse again.
